Get started31 The Turn is a detached house in Hevingham, Norwich, Norwich (NR10 5QP). It has a recorded floor area of 83 m² (around 893 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1967-1975 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(November 2018) shows an E (score 51),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to A (score 103), a 4-band jump. Main heating runs on oil.
At 83 m² it sits well below the postcode median (138 m² across 14 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. Today's modelled estimate of £368,000 is 27.8%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£322/sq ft) was about 83.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£288,000 in February 2019.
